Understanding Trifluoro-p-Tolunitrile

Trifluoro-p-Tolunitrile sets itself apart in chemical production with its unique trifluoromethyl group attached to a toluonitrile backbone. It carries the molecular formula C8H4F3N and a specific density close to 1.23 g/cm3. The HS Code for this material, 2926909090, fits under organic nitriles and draws attention from buyers looking for specialty raw materials in pharmaceuticals and high-end materials.

Applications and Market Demand

Markets use Trifluoro-p-Tolunitrile in many ways, mostly as an intermediate for agrochemicals, specialty pharmaceuticals, and advanced materials. Its trifluoromethyl-containing ring lends important properties like heat resistance and unique electronic behaviors. Large-scale agrochemical research centers, as well as smaller labs, require this raw material to develop next-generation products.
